Fujifilm XF10 vs Panasonic LX100 II
The Fujifilm XF10 and the Panasonic Lumix DC-LX100 II are two digital cameras that were revealed to the public, respectively, in July 2018 and August 2018. Both the XF10 and the LX100 II are fixed lens compact cameras that are based on an APS-C (XF10) and a Four Thirds (LX100 II) sensor. The Fujifilm has a resolution of 24 megapixels, whereas the Panasonic provides 16.8 MP.

Body comparison
The side-by-side display below illustrates the physical size and weight of the Fujifilm XF10 and the Panasonic LX100 II. The two cameras are presented according to their relative size. Three consecutive views from the front, the top, and the rear side are shown. All width, height and depth dimensions are rounded to the nearest millimeter.
The XF10 can be obtained in two different colors (black, gold), while the LX100 II is only available in black.
If the front view area (width x height) of the cameras is taken as an aggregate measure of their size, the Panasonic LX100 II is somewhat larger (5 percent) than the Fujifilm XF10. Moreover, the LX100 II is substantially heavier (41 percent) than the XF10. In this context, it is worth noting that neither the XF10 nor the LX100 II are weather-sealed.
Concerning battery life, the XF10 gets 330 shots out of its Fujifilm NP-95 battery, while the LX100 II can take 300 images on a single charge of its Panasonic DMW-BLG10 power pack. The battery packs of both cameras can be charged via USB, which can be very convenient when travelling.

Sensor comparison
The size of the imaging sensor is a crucial determinant of image quality. All other things equal, a large sensor will have larger individual pixel-units that offer better low-light sensitivity, wider dynamic range, and richer color-depth than smaller pixels in a sensor of the same technological generation. Moreover, a large sensor camera will give the photographer more control over depth-of-field in the image and, thus, the ability to better isolate a subject from the background. On the downside, larger sensors are more costly to manufacture and tend to lead to bigger and heavier cameras and lenses.
Of the two cameras under consideration, the Fujifilm XF10 features an APS-C sensor and the Panasonic LX100 II a Four Thirds sensor. The sensor area in the LX100 II is 50 percent smaller. As a result of these sensor size differences, the cameras have a format factor of, respectively, 1.5 and 2.2. The sensor in the XF10 has a native 3:2 aspect ratio, while the one in the LX100 II offers a 4:3 aspect. The LX100 II has the particularity of featuring a switch that allows to toggle between multiple aspect ratios, while maintaining the same field of view and full image resolution.
With 24MP, the XF10 offers a higher resolution than the LX100 II (16.8MP), but the XF10 nevertheless has larger individual pixels (pixel pitch of 3.92μm versus 3.32μm for the LX100 II) due to its larger sensor. It is noteworthy in this context that the two cameras were released in close succession, so that their sensors are from the same technological generation. Coming back to sensor resolution, it should be mentioned that the LX100 II has no anti-alias filter installed, so that it can capture all the detail its sensor resolves.
The resolution advantage of the Fujifilm XF10 implies greater flexibility for cropping images or the possibility to print larger pictures. The maximum print size of the XF10 for good quality output (200 dots per inch) amounts to 30 x 20 inches or 76.2 x 50.8 cm, for very good quality (250 dpi) 24 x 16 inches or 61 x 40.6 cm, and for excellent quality (300 dpi) 20 x 13.3 inches or 50.8 x 33.9 cm. The corresponding values for the Panasonic LX100 II are 23.7 x 17.8 inches or 60.1 x 45.1 cm for good quality, 18.9 x 14.2 inches or 48.1 x 36.1 cm for very good quality, and 15.8 x 11.8 inches or 40.1 x 30.1 cm for excellent quality prints.
The XF10 has on-sensor phase detect pixels, which results in fast and reliable autofocus acquisition even during live view operation.
The Fujifilm XF10 has a native sensitivity range from ISO 200 to ISO 12800, which can be extended to ISO 100-51200. The corresponding ISO settings for the Panasonic Lumix DC-LX100 II are ISO 200 to ISO 25600, with the possibility to increase the ISO range to 100-25600.
Technology-wise, both cameras are equipped with CMOS (Complementary Metal–Oxide–Semiconductor) sensors. Both cameras use a Bayer filter for capturing RGB colors on a square grid of photosensors. This arrangement is found in most digital cameras.

Many modern cameras are not only capable of taking still images, but can also record movies. Both cameras under consideration are equipped with sensors that have a sufficiently high read-out speed for moving images, but the LX100 II provides a faster frame rate than the XF10. It can shoot movie footage at 4K/30p, while the Fujifilm is limited to 4K/15p.
Feature comparison
Apart from body and sensor, cameras can and do differ across a range of features. For example, the LX100 II has an electronic viewfinder (2764k dots), which can be very helpful when shooting in bright sunlight. In contrast, the XF10 relies on live view and the rear LCD for framing. One difference between the cameras concerns the presence of an on-board flash. The XF10 has one, while the LX100 II does not. While the built-in flash of the XF10 is not very powerful, it can at times be useful as a fill-in light.
The reported shutter speed information refers to the use of the mechanical shutter. Yet, some cameras only have an electronic shutter, while others have an electronic shutter in addition to a mechanical one. In fact, both cameras under consideration feature an electronic shutter, which makes completely silent shooting possible. However, this mode is less suitable for photographing moving objects (risk of rolling shutter) or shooting under artificial light sources (risk of flickering).
The Fujifilm XF10 and the Panasonic LX100 II both have an intervalometer built-in. This enables the photographer to capture time lapse sequences, such as flower blooming, a sunset or moon rise, without purchasing an external camera trigger and related software.
The LX100 II is equipped with a zoom lens, while the XF10 comes with a built-in prime. The LX100 II has a 24-75mm f/1.7-2.8 optic and the XF10 offers a 28mm f/2.8 (focal lengths in full frame equivalent terms). Hence, the Panasonic provides a wider angle of view at the short end, as well as more tele-photo reach at the long end than the Fujifilm. The LX100 II offers the faster maximum aperture.
Concerning the storage of imaging data, both the XF10 and the LX100 II write their files to SDXC cards. Both cameras can use UHS-I cards, which provide for Ultra High Speed data transfer of up to 104 MB/s.

It is notable that the XF10 has a microphone port, which is missing on the LX100 II. Such an external microphone input can help to substantially improve the quality of audio recordings when a good external microphone is used.
Both the XF10 and the LX100 II have been discontinued, but can regularly be found used on ebay. Neither of the two has a direct successor, so they represent the end of the respective camera lines from Fujifilm and Panasonic. Review summary
So what is the bottom line? Is the Fujifilm XF10 better than the Panasonic LX100 II or vice versa? Below is a summary of the relative strengths of each of the two contestants.
Arguments in favor of the Fujifilm XF10:
- More detail: Offers more megapixels (24 vs 16.8MP) with a 22% higher linear resolution.
- Better moiré control: Has an anti-alias filter to avoid artificial patterns to appear in images.
- Better image quality: Features bigger pixels on a larger sensor for higher quality imaging.
- Richer colors: The pixel size advantage translates into images with better, more accurate colors.
- More dynamic range: Larger pixels capture a wider spectrum of light and dark details.
- Better low-light sensitivity: Larger pixels means good image quality even under poor lighting.
- Better live-view autofocus: Features on-sensor phase-detection for more confident autofocus.
- Better sound: Can connect to an external microphone for higher quality sound recording.
- Less heavy: Is lighter (by 113g or 29 percent) and hence easier to carry around.
- Easier fill-in: Is equipped with a small onboard flash to brighten deep shadow areas.
- More affordable: Was introduced into a lower priced category (50 percent cheaper at launch).
Advantages of the Panasonic Lumix DC-LX100 II:
- Maximized detail: Lacks an anti-alias filter to exploit the sensor's full resolution potential.
- Flexible image proportions: Has a multi-aspect sensor that allows for alternative image shapes.
- Better video: Provides higher movie framerates (4K/30p versus 4K/15p).
- Easier framing: Has an electronic viewfinder for image composition and settings control.
- More detailed LCD: Has a higher resolution rear screen (1240k vs 1040k dots).
- Faster burst: Shoots at higher frequency (11 vs 6 flaps/sec) to capture the decisive moment.
- Better light gathering: Has a lens with a wider maximum aperture (f/1.7 vs f/2.8).
- Wider view: Has a wider-angle lens that facilitates landscape or interior shots.
- Sharper images: Has stabilization technology built-in to reduce the impact of hand-shake.
- Better lighting: Features a hotshoe and can thus hold and trigger an external flash gun.
If the number of relative strengths (bullet points above) is taken as a guide, the XF10 comes out slightly ahead of the LX100 II (11 : 10 points). However, the relative importance of the various individual camera aspects will vary according to personal preferences and needs, so that you might like to apply corresponding weights to the particular features before making a decision on a new camera. A professional wildlife photographer will view the differences between cameras in a way that diverges from the perspective of a family photog, and a person interested in architecture has distinct needs from a sports shooter. Hence, the decision which camera is best and worth buying is often a very personal one.
